Pope Leo XIV received Bad Bunny in a private meeting held in Madrid, the Spanish public broadcaster RTVE reported exclusively on Tuesday (June 9), later confirmed by a statement from the Vatican. The meeting took place on Monday (June 8) at the Santiago Bernabéu stadium, where the pontiff held a series of meetings following his massive gathering with the diocesan community.

The possibility of a meeting between the pontiff and the Puerto Rican superstar had sparked speculation in recent days. The pope was in Madrid as part of his official visit to Spain, while Bad Bunny has been in the city since late May for a 10-concert residency at the Riyadh Air Metropolitano — part of his Debí Tirar Más Fotos World Tour.
